All small and medium-sized companies should consider hiring a back-office service provider because there are a lot of benefits to doing so.

This type of service provider can help company owners delegate certain tasks among employees to ensure that everything is organized within the institution.

What can back office service providers do?

Hiring service providers is especially beneficial among startup companies who want to cut down on their costs.

Some types of work that they could provide companies with include payroll funding and processing, tax deposits and filings, invoicing and collections, client and employee contracts, employee issues and a whole lot more.

How to choose the best service provider for you?

There are tons of criteria to choosing the best outsourcing company for you.

First, you need to hire a provider that can do as many of the tasks mentioned above. This way, you would only have to hire one set of employees or group and rely on them for majority of the things that your company needs.

Second, focus on the service provider’s expertise and see if it matches with your needs. Since there are tons of providers out there, you need to narrow down your choices so you can end up with the best one.

Third, take into consideration the amount of money the provider will charge you with. Don’t go for a provider whose work is very cheap or one who will make you spend too much. Always find a balance between what you can afford and what the provider expects to receive.

Fourth, before making a final decision, always run a background check on your provider. This may cost you some money and may take time, but this is the only way to guarantee that you wouldn’t be duped by the group that you will choose to trust.

Are there downsides to outsourced work?

It is also important to know that there are some downsides to outsourcing your work to employees from other parts of the country.

When you choose outsourced work, there is a possibility that you can lose control over your company.

It is also possible that deadlines will be sacrificed because schedules cannot be as strict as when everyone is working at the office.

Additionally, there could also be issues with accent and miscommunication when you and your employees have difficulty understanding each other.

In the end, you need to look into the pros and cons of outsourced work to ultimately decide whether or not it is the right approach for your company.
